What You'll Do:
In this hybrid role, you'll combine your clinical expertise with front-office responsibilities to keep our practice running smoothly and deliver an exceptional patient experience.
+ Front Office Excellence: Greet and register patients, schedule appointments, verify insurance, and collect co-pays-all while providing outstanding customer service.
+ Clinical Support: Assist providers and clinical staff with patient care, including taking vital signs, rooming and triaging patients, stocking supplies, and maintaining clean, organized spaces.

Responsibilities:
+ Assisting with answering phones and scheduling appointments including but not limited to office visits, lab tests, assisting with coordinating care for testing appointments.
+ Assisting with preparing patient charts from several electronic health records.
+ Assisting with scheduling New Patients in a timely manner to meet time to appointment metrics
+ Assists in the registration of patients to include verification and confirmation of health insurance coverage.
+ Provides front desk coverage as assigned.
+ Provide back up coverage as an MA as assigned.
+ Other Duties as Assigned.
+ Participates in interdisciplinary activities such as staff meetings and other committees as assigned.
+ Immediately report any situation that may impact safety of patients, visitors and staff.
+ Continuously monitors environment and facilitates correction of any detraction from the appearance, comfort and safety of the clinic.
+ Account for all customers in the clinic.
+ Provides lobby/waiting room coordination and supervision.
+ Serve as liaison between customer and clinic staff.
+ Collects 100% of copays daily and correctly balances at the end of each day.
+ Coordinates scheduling to include testing.
+ High School graduate or equivalent required.
+ Minimum of three years of direct patient care and or phlebotomy experience.
+ Must have basic computer skills and knowledge of medical terminology, examination, diagnostic and treatment room responsibilities.
+ Possesses strong interpersonal skills and the ability to work with individuals from multi-disciplinary groups.
+ Possesses excellent organizational skills.
+ Excellent customer service skills are highly preferred.
+ Previous experience with Microsoft office (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int) preferred.Licensure, Certifications, and Clearances:
+ Medical Assistant or Phlebotomy licensure preferred
+ CPR required based on AHA standards that include both a didactic and skills demonstration component within 30 days of hire
+ Basic Life Support (BLS) OR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R)
+ Act 34
